name: Weekly bash beautify on: schedule: - cron: "0 0 * * 0" workflow_dispatch: jobs: beautify: runs-on: ubuntu-latest steps: - name: Checkout uses: actions/checkout@v2 with: ref: ${{ github.head_ref }} - name: Run beautysh uses: illvart/beautysh-action@latest with: # Pass beautysh options in args, for example: args: '*.sh --indent-size 4' - name: Create New Pull Request If Needed uses: peter-evans/create-pull-request@v3 with: title: "[auto] ci: apply beautysh changes" branch-suffix: timestamp commit-message: Beautify bash